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ain Java applications for healthcare claims processing.
  • Collaborate with team members to design and implement software solutions.
  • Participate in code reviews and ensure adherence to software development best practices.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ues in existing applications.
  • Stay updated with the latest technologies and frameworks relevant to the role.

Requirements

  • BS Degree in Computer Sciences or a similar field is required.
  • Min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ience with Java, J2EE, and Spring Framework.
  • Strong MS Office skills are necessary.
  • Knowledge of healthcare claims processing is a big plus.
  • Experience with Big Data technologies, Angular, JSP, JDBC, Hibernate, JMX, JMS, Log4J, AJAX, and JSF is advantageous.
  • Familiarity with Java Open-Source technologies including Ant, Struts, Spring Boot, XML parser technology, SOA based infrastructure, jUnit, and HTTPUnit.
  • Understanding of software development best practices such as RUP, XP, and Agile methodologies.
  • Experience with J2EE application servers like WebSphere, Tomcat, and JBoss is preferred.
  • Previous experience with Workflow and Rules Engines is beneficial.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ills are essential.
